Single-Stage Integra Reconstruction in Burns
NCT03077087 · Status: TERMINATED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 2
Last updated 2023-03-14
Summary
This is a prospective, descriptive, pilot case series involving patients with significant burns who are candidates for reconstruction with Integra®. Subjects would have a small area of the wound would, at the time of excision, have the smallest sheet of thin Integra® (125 cm2) placed and be immediately autografted with a 3:1 meshed split-thickness skin graft. Of note, 125 cm2 represents approximately 0.7% of an average sized patient's total body surface area, so for even the smallest burns in our proposed trial, this area would represent a small portion of the patient's area of injury. The remaining injury areas would be covered with standard-thickness Integra® only.

thin Integra® (125 cm2)
125 cm2 represents approximately 0.7% of an average sized patient's total body surface area. The remaining injury areas would be covered with standard-thickness Integra® only. The donor graft, a 4 cm x 10 cm sheet of skin, would be meshed in a 3:1 ratio to be expanded to cover the 125 cm2 sheet of thin Integra®. The patient's post-operative care would be largely unchanged, although the patient would have a donor site of 40 cm2 that would be dressed and managed in the usual fashion.
